自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 资源 (1)
  • 收藏
  • 关注

原创 LeetCode题目笔记(四) -- Check if a binary tree is balanced

Problem: Check if a binary tree is balanced.Problem Description: Given a binary tree, determine if it is height-balanced.For this problem, a height-balanced binary tree is defined as a binary tre

2013-04-30 07:20:18 582

原创 LeetCode题目笔记(三) -- Median of Two Sorted Arrays

Problem: Median of Two Sorted Arrays (979/5373 -- 18%)Problem Description:There are two sorted arrays A and B of size m and n respectively. Find the median of the two sorted arrays. The overall r

2013-04-16 15:16:04 755

原创 LeetCode题目笔记(二) -- Maximum Depth of Binary Tree

2. Problem: Maximum Depth of Binary TreeProblem Description: Given a binary tree, find its maximum depth. The maximum depth is the number of nodes along the longest path from the root node down to

2013-04-16 13:33:02 779

原创 LeetCode题目笔记(一) -- Minimum Depth Of Binary Tree

写博客,并且持续维护博客,是一件耗时费力的差事。但是,但凡耗时费力的差事,总有难得的收获。最近发现leetCode这个网站,很适合找码工工作的朋友,练习interview过程中的算法题。可以在这个网站提供的online console里面写代码(Java /C++), 然后如果通过他们的judge的话,我会通过SourceTree这个软件把代码上传到gitHub https://github.co

2013-04-16 13:01:12 991

原创 读书笔记(二)-- SICP

1.3.1 Formulating Abstractions with Higher-Order Procedures读了两三遍才明白Higher-Order Procedure是什么。一个固定的procedure形成了一个固定的pattern,这些patterns我们可以通过用abstraction的方法来定义这个procedure,这也就是函数的思想。但是,一般的procedure的a

2012-08-17 04:16:44 1055

原创 读书笔记(一) -- Structure and interpretation of computer programs

读完CPP Primer之后,打算开始参照刘未鹏在《怎样花两年时间去面试一个人》http://mindhacks.cn/2011/11/04/how-to-interview-a-person-for-two-years/一文中推荐的读书清单开始阅读。首先是这本Structure and interpretation of computer programs,简称SCIP。这是一本1984年出

2012-08-14 06:43:19 552

转载 Setting up OpenGL in an MFC control

http://www.codeguru.com/cpp/cpp/cpp_mfc/tutorials/article.php/c10975/Setting-Up-OpenGL-in-an-MFC-Control.htmJust try it on Visual Studio 2010, everything works good on Release mode. However, the

2012-04-26 12:47:08 726

转载 SetNeedsDisplay but drawRect not called

http://www.iphonedevsdk.com/forum/iphone-sdk-development/12211-drawrect-not-called-after-setneedsdisplay.htmlI have the same problem and fixed it now. The reason is that in the function awakeFromNib

2012-02-24 05:38:43 403

原创 ObjectiveC & Cocoa 学习笔记(一) -- plugin and Bundle

为什么引进Plugin?1. 系统在编译结束后,会link包含的framework,每个framework都被加载到该程序的objc运行环境下,这些是在程序运行前就已经完成了。如果我们期望在运行程序过程中加载新的framework,就需要使用plugin。 plugin ~ NSBundle什么是Bundle?束(bundle)是文件系统中的一个目录结构,它将程序会使用到的资源打包在一

2012-01-24 13:59:25 1007

转载 gitHub FAQ

1.在执行$ git remote addorigin git@github.com:defnngj/hello-world.git错误提示:fatal: remote origin already exists.解决办法:$ git remote rm origin然后在执行:$ git remote add origin git@github.com:d

2012-01-18 12:52:26 580

原创 在MFC程序中使用控制台

编写MFC程序时,使用edit控件可以实时显示变量的值,但有时在调试中,还是喜欢使用控制台print的方法。今天参考了http://www.cnblogs.com/gadfly/archive/2010/10/02/1841197.html文章中提到的方法,成功地把console window加入到MFC程序中。以下是具体方法:1.我们可以自己创建一个命令行窗口,在主程序的初始化的时候调用Al

2012-01-17 05:47:11 614

原创 Job-oriented Student

做计划总是充满快感,因为你永远拥有一张可以任意勾勒的未来。作为留美即将master毕业的自己,理应为接下来的人生做出系统的,充满动力的计划,解决方案。所以,我想,我的GTD生活又要开始了。。最近读了一篇很好的博文--《怎样花两年时间去面试一个人》,其中公司面试官的角度谈到了IT公司招聘人才的重要性以及困难性,随后作者探讨了造成人才招聘困难的几个重要原因,而后给出了一个自己认为可行的方案

2011-12-15 06:32:42 464

转载 main函数输入参数argc, argv的意义

<br />main 函数输入参数 argc、argv 的意义:"在Debug完成后,应该把原始图像放到项目文件夹的 debug 文件夹中,使图像与exe程序在同一文件夹内,才能在运行程序时正确读入并显示图像。”其实是有误的,图像不一定要与exe程序在同一文件夹内,在 cvLoadImage( argv[1] ) 中,可以把 argv[1] 改成项目文件夹里的图片的具体地址,若图片与程序同一文件夹,直接写图片的文件名即可。 但是,这种在程序代码中写文件名的方式很不方便,每次更改图片文件后都要重新编译,实

2011-02-18 08:10:00 703

转载 (转)(OPENCV)IplImage和cv::Mat之间互相转换

<br />不小心看到,幫忙答一下<br />IplImage -> cv::Mat<br />這個範例程式裡 image.cpp有啊,做個簡單的範例。<br />Ex. <br />IplImage* pImg = cvLoadImage("lena.jpg");<br />cv::Mat img(pImg,0); //0是不複製影像,也就是pImg與img的data共用同個記憶體位置,header各自有<br /><br /><br />cv::Mat -> IplImage

2011-02-01 12:52:00 2627

原创 即将开始的Programming恶补

<br />最近在申请系里的RA, 主要是做Video sensing这块,老板为进一步考察我的Programming水平,周末安排我实现一个实时跟踪标记人手部的程序。今天meeting的时候,简直是感觉自己的programming一无是处。很简单,通过几个地方,就能看出我的功底:<br /> <br />1) 视频捕捉,将每一帧存入文件,又打开文件进行图像处理 ---- 文件操作的速度显然比内存操作要慢,这导致程序达不到实时跟踪。<br />2) 简单的判断语句的错误<br />3) 对整个MFC程序的架

2011-01-18 13:55:00 276

原创 MFC创建线程的问题

<br />问题来自于一个视频捕捉的程序,我想要将通过按键进行逐帧捕捉的程序,修改成实时捕捉,这样需要在MFC中创建一个线程。<br />问题是,线程相当于一个全局函数(不知道这样理解正不正确),当我开始创建线程的时候,出现了错误:<br />....<br /> <br />DWORD WINAPI Thread1Proc (<br />    LPVOID  lpParameter //thread data                         <br />)<br />{<br /

2011-01-16 13:02:00 387

Intuitive Probability and Random Processes

国外经典随机信号理论教材,主要分三个部分:基本概率论, 随机变量, 随机过程。书中提供了丰富的具有实用价值的实例来讲述随机信号理论在现代通信和信号处理中的应用。

2011-01-07

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除